@font-face{font-family:"DropmarkRealHead";font-weight:500;font-style:normal;src:url("//static.dropmark.com/fonts/1575114/1351daaa-721c-4481-b27b-ab1829836aa6.eot?#iefix");src:url("//static.dropmark.com/fonts/1575114/1351daaa-721c-4481-b27b-ab1829836aa6.eot?#iefix") format("eot"),url("//static.dropmark.com/fonts/1575114/f4267177-6b25-4dda-88fa-c151a48b364b.woff2") format("woff2"),url("//static.dropmark.com/fonts/1575114/dbe5161d-9d52-4676-b2af-ab73517f7637.woff") format("woff"),url("//static.dropmark.com/fonts/1575114/17011c36-b3ab-4291-9d36-1bd4f3b57e8b.ttf") format("truetype")}@font-face{font-family:"DropmarkRealText";font-weight:600;font-style:normal;src:url("//static.dropmark.com/fonts/1575130/f5dd83ac-06f6-4fb4-ab99-470cadb89897.eot?#iefix");src:url("//static.dropmark.com/fonts/1575130/f5dd83ac-06f6-4fb4-ab99-470cadb89897.eot?#iefix") format("eot"),url("//static.dropmark.com/fonts/1575130/a4a14762-4ffc-4b68-9df2-4ae434625392.woff2") format("woff2"),url("//static.dropmark.com/fonts/1575130/4e90927b-4aa5-4137-a595-516e761e8c88.woff") format("woff"),url("//static.dropmark.com/fonts/1575130/5606f001-429d-411f-944a-16bfd506f8b8.ttf") format("truetype")}@font-face{font-family:"DropmarkRealText";font-weight:400;font-style:normal;src:url("//static.dropmark.com/fonts/1575142/67e36277-3efa-4039-9e85-c20ea280afd8.eot?#iefix");src:url("//static.dropmark.com/fonts/1575142/67e36277-3efa-4039-9e85-c20ea280afd8.eot?#iefix") format("eot"),url("//static.dropmark.com/fonts/1575142/2a61cf7b-0375-4bdf-a2df-24d1f2d407c9.woff2") format("woff2"),url("//static.dropmark.com/fonts/1575142/b75ac790-5960-46c2-bf51-010b7107f3cb.woff") format("woff"),url("//static.dropmark.com/fonts/1575142/81bab72f-5041-46f7-a022-0842928a3b17.ttf") format("truetype")}@font-face{font-family:"Dropmark";font-style:normal;src:url("//static.dropmark.com/fonts/dropmark.eot?#iefix");src:url("//static.dropmark.com/fonts/dropmark.eot?#iefix") format("eot"),url("//static.dropmark.com/fonts/dropmark.woff2") format("woff2"),url("//static.dropmark.com/fonts/dropmark.woff") format("woff"),url("//static.dropmark.com/fonts/dropmark.ttf") format("truetype")}html,body,div,span,applet,object,iframe,h1,h2,h3,h4,.button--large,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{margin:0;padding:0;border:0;font-size:100%;vertical-align:baseline}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:'';content:none}table{border-collapse:collapse;border-spacing:0}*,*:before,*:after{-webkit-box-sizing:inherit;-moz-box-sizing:inherit;box-sizing:inherit}html{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;font-size:20px}@media only screen and (max-width: 719px){html{font-size:18px}}body{color:#404040;background:#fff;font-family:"DropmarkRealText",sans-serif;line-height:1.5;-webkit-font-smoothing:antialiased;-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{color:inherit;text-decoration:none}h1,h2,h3,h4,.button--large,h5,h6{margin-bottom:0.75em}h1,h2,h3,h4,.button--large{font-family:"DropmarkRealHead",sans-serif}h1,h2,h3{line-height:1.2;font-weight:500}h5,h6{font-weight:600}h1,h2{font-size:3em}@media only screen and (max-width: 959px){h1,h2{font-size:2.4em}}@media only screen and (max-width: 719px){h1,h2{font-size:1.8em}}h3{font-size:2em;line-height:1.2}@media only screen and (max-width: 959px){h3{font-size:1.5em}}h4,.button--large{font-size:1.25em}i{font-family:"Dropmark";font-style:normal}img,video,iframe,svg{max-width:100%}button{font-family:"DropmarkRealText",sans-serif;-webkit-appearance:none;appearance:none;background:none;padding:0;border:0 none}small{font-size:18px}pre{padding:1em;overflow:auto}pre,code{background:#f6f6f6;font-size:0.95em}pre code{background:none}table{font-size:18px;margin-bottom:1.5rem;text-align:left;width:100%}table thead{border-bottom:3px solid #f6f6f6}table th{font-weight:600}table th,table td{padding:5px 20px 5px 0}hr{border:0;height:7px;background:url(/assets/images/squiggle.svg) no-repeat;background-position:left center;margin:2em 0}.container{max-width:1200px;margin:auto;width:90%}.row{display:-webkit-box;display:-webkit-flex;display:-moz-flex;display:-ms-flexbox;display:flex;-webkit-flex-wrap:wrap;-moz-flex-wrap:wrap;-ms-flex-wrap:wrap;flex-wrap:wrap;margin-left:-2.777778%;margin-right:-2.777778%}.col{padding-left:2.777778%;padding-right:2.777778%}.quarter{width:25%}@media only screen and (max-width: 1199px){.quarter{width:33.3333333333%}}@media only screen and (max-width: 959px){.quarter{width:50%}}@media only screen and (max-width: 479px){.quarter{width:100%}}.three-quarters{width:75%}@media only screen and (max-width: 1199px){.three-quarters{width:66.6666666667%}}@media only screen and (max-width: 959px){.three-quarters{width:50%}}@media only screen and (max-width: 479px){.three-quarters{width:100%}}.third{width:33.3333333333%}@media only screen and (max-width: 959px){.third{width:50%}}@media only screen and (max-width: 479px){.third{width:100%}}.two-thirds{width:66.6666666667%}@media only screen and (max-width: 959px){.two-thirds{width:50%}}@media only screen and (max-width: 479px){.two-thirds{width:100%}}.half{width:50%}@media only screen and (max-width: 959px){.half{width:100%}}.row--header{-webkit-box-align:center;-ms-flex-align:center;-webkit-align-items:center;-moz-align-items:center;align-items:center}.col--header:nth-child(1){width:16.6666666667%}@media only screen and (max-width: 479px){.col--header:nth-child(1){width:50%}}.col--header:nth-child(2){width:83.3333333333%}@media only screen and (max-width: 479px){.col--header:nth-child(2){width:50%}}.logo{position:relative}.logo__svg{position:relative;max-width:none;fill:#38DEDF;width:32px;display:inline-block;opacity:1;z-index:100}.logo__text{position:absolute;top:-10px;left:32px;padding-left:10px;font-weight:700;z-index:100}@media only screen and (max-width: 720px){.logo__text{top:-12px}}.header{z-index:100}.header,.footer{padding-top:1.5rem;padding-bottom:1.5rem}.nav__items{display:flex;justify-content:flex-end}.nav__item{display:block;margin:0 0 0 30px}.nav--mobile,.nav__close-list-item{display:none}.nav__logo{display:none}#grow{transition:all 0.7s ease}.done{opacity:0.4;transition:opacity 2s ease}.logo__bg{transition:all 0.2s ease}.logo__bg-slow{transition:all 1s ease}.flow-circle{opacity:0;transition:opacity 0.3s linear}.steps{transition:all 0.2s ease}.r0{transition:all 0.95s ease}.r1{transition:all 0.75s ease}.r2{transition:all 0.45s ease}.r3{transition:all 0.15s ease}.footer{font-size:16px;position:relative}@media only screen and (max-width: 740px){.footer{font-size:14px}}.footer__copyright{font-feature-settings:'lnum'}.footer__nav{display:block;flex-grow:1}.footer__nav__item{display:inline-block;padding:0 10px}.footer__nav__item:first-child{padding-left:0}@media only screen and (max-width: 800px){.noAnimate{transition:opacity 0.0s linear 0.0s !important}body:not(.has-cover-image){padding-top:5.7rem}.header{position:absolute;height:100%;width:100%;top:0;padding-left:5%;padding-right:5%;pointer-events:none}.header .row{pointer-events:auto}body.is-header-open{height:100%;overflow:hidden}body.is-header-open .header{position:fixed}body.is-header-open .nav--list{pointer-events:auto;opacity:1;height:100%}body.is-header-open .nav--list .nav__item{opacity:1;transition:opacity 0.15s linear 0.15s}.nav--list{position:absolute;z-index:20;width:100%;height:0;left:0;top:0;background:#fff;opacity:0;pointer-events:none}.nav--list.is-transitionable{transition:height 0.25s ease, opacity 0.1s linear 0.15s}.nav--list .nav__item{opacity:0;transition:opacity 0.1s linear}.nav--list.noAnimate{transition:opacity 0.0s linear 0.0s !important}.nav__logo{display:block;position:relative;padding:1.5rem 5.1388893% 1.5rem 5.1388893%}.nav__items{display:block;margin:5.7rem 5% 32px}.nav__item{margin:0;padding:16px;color:#404040;font-family:"DropmarkRealText", sans-serif;font-size:18px;font-weight:400}.nav__item a{display:block}.nav__item .button{text-align:center;background:#38dede;color:#fff}.nav--mobile,.nav__close{-webkit-appearance:none;border:0 none;background:none;padding:0;font-family:"DropmarkRealText", sans-serif;font-size:18px;display:inline-block;cursor:pointer}.nav--mobile{color:#404040;float:right}.nav__close-list-item{display:block}.nav__close{position:absolute;right:0;top:0;padding:2rem;font-size:30px;color:#7f7f7f;line-height:1}}@media only screen and (max-width: 959px){.footer .col{padding-right:0}}@media only screen and (max-width: 719px){.footer .col.first{margin-top:0;width:100%}.footer .col{margin-top:1.5rem;padding-right:0;width:25%}.footer__nav{display:none}}@media only screen and (max-height: 480px){.nav__item{padding:12px}.nav--list{overflow-y:scroll}}@media only screen and (max-height: 480px) and (max-height: 375px){.nav--list{overflow-x:hidden}}@media only screen and (max-width: 350px){.footer .col{width:50%}.nav__logo{padding-bottom:.5rem}}.button{background:#404040;border-radius:3px;color:#fff;padding:0.4em 1em 0.5em}.button--large{padding:0.4em 2.4em 0.6em;display:inline-block;font-weight:500}.button--teal{background:#38dede}.button--red{background:#ff5d43}.button--midnight-violet{background:#2c2a6c}.avatar{border-radius:50%}.is-hidden{display:none !important}.fade{opacity:1}.fade:hover,.fade-parent:hover>*{opacity:.6}.faded{opacity:.6}.faded:hover{opacity:1}.fade,.faded,.fade-parent>*{transition:opacity .1s}.overlay{background-color:rgba(0,0,0,0.8);width:100%;height:100%;z-index:9999;position:fixed;top:0;left:0;display:none;visibility:hidden;opacity:0;align-items:center;justify-content:center;cursor:pointer;transition:visibility 0s, opacity 0.1s linear}.overlay--visible{display:flex;visibility:visible;opacity:1}.overlay__content{cursor:unset;width:66.6%}@media only screen and (max-width: 959px){.overlay__content{width:80%}}.party-text{background:linear-gradient(to right, #9163f9 20%, #00affa 30%, #00affa 70%, #9163f9 80%);-webkit-background-clip:text;background-clip:text;-webkit-text-fill-color:transparent;text-fill-color:transparent;background-size:500% auto;animation:textShine 5s ease-in-out infinite alternate}@keyframes textShine{0%{background-position:0% 50%}100%{background-position:100% 50%}}.hide,.modal{display:none}.search{text-align:center;color:#fff;background-color:#1e2554;padding-bottom:3.5rem;padding-top:3.5rem;margin-bottom:0}.search h1 a{text-decoration:none}.search form{padding:0;width:100%}.search form .search-query{height:auto;font-size:1rem}.search input{height:3rem;width:100%;max-width:875px;padding:1rem;border-radius:3px;border:none}.search input:focus{outline:none}.search button{display:none}.search a{text-decoration:underline}.search div{position:absolute;width:100%;z-index:1}.search div .result{width:100%;max-width:875px;max-height:12rem;overflow-y:scroll;margin:-1px auto 0;color:#404040;background:white;text-align:left;border:1px solid #ededed;border-bottom-left-radius:3px;border-bottom-right-radius:3px;box-shadow:0 0 3rem rgba(0,0,0,0.1)}.search div .result li{padding:0.25rem 1rem 0.25rem}.search div .result li a{width:100%;text-decoration:none}.search div .result li a:hover{background:#f5f5f5}.search div .result li.active{background:#f5f5f5}.search div .result li:first-child{padding-top:0.25rem}.search div .result li:last-child{padding-bottom:0.25rem}.search p{margin-top:3rem}.category-list{max-width:1200px;margin:auto;width:90%;align-items:flex-start;display:flex;flex-wrap:wrap;margin-top:6.25rem;margin-bottom:8rem}.category-list .category{flex:0 0 29%;position:relative;text-align:left;min-height:13.5rem;margin:0 6.5% 3rem 0;padding:0 0 2rem;border:1px solid #ededed;border-radius:3px;-webkit-transition:all 0.15s ease;-moz-transition:all 0.15s ease;-o-transition:all 0.15s ease;transition:all 0.15s ease}.category-list .category .thumbnail{padding-bottom:0.5rem;border-top-left-radius:3px;border-top-right-radius:3px}.category-list .category h3{font-weight:500;font-size:1.25em;margin-bottom:0.75em;padding-top:1em;padding-left:1rem}.category-list .category p{font-size:16px;color:#7f7f7f;padding-left:1rem;padding-right:1rem;margin-bottom:2rem}.category-list .category span{color:#404040;margin-left:1em;margin-right:1em;font-weight:500;position:absolute;bottom:1.5rem;text-decoration:underline}.category-list .category .article-count{display:none}.category-list .category:nth-child(3n){margin-right:0}.category-list .category:hover{box-shadow:0 0 3rem rgba(0,0,0,0.1);margin-top:-.5rem}.category-list #category-12 .thumbnail{background:#4ddedd}.category-list #category-40 .thumbnail{background:#4982f2}.category-list #category-44 .thumbnail{background:#e2c8cb}.category-list #category-54 .thumbnail{background:#fdda4f}.category-list #category-60 .thumbnail{background:#9169f6}.category-list #category-72 .thumbnail{background:#fc5e4a}.category-list #category-79 .thumbnail{background:#aac4df}.category-list #category-83 .thumbnail{background:#2c2c6a}.category-list #category-95 .thumbnail{background:#202325}@media only screen and (max-width: 959px){.search{padding-top:2rem;padding-bottom:2rem}.search input{width:90%}.search p{margin-top:2rem}.search div .result{width:90%}.category-list{margin-top:3rem;margin-bottom:4rem}.category-list .category{flex:0 0 100%}.category-list .category:hover{box-shadow:0 0 3rem rgba(0,0,0,0.1);margin-top:0}}.row-fluid{max-width:1200px;margin:auto;width:90%;padding-top:3rem;padding-left:0;padding-right:0;display:flex;flex-direction:row-reverse}.row-fluid a{text-decoration:underline}.row-fluid a:hover{text-decoration:none}.row-fluid aside{flex:0 0 35%;margin-right:5%;padding-bottom:3rem}.row-fluid aside a{text-decoration:none}.row-fluid aside form{display:none}.row-fluid aside h3{display:none}.row-fluid aside ul ul{color:#7f7f7f;font-size:16px;padding-top:0.5rem;padding-bottom:0.5rem;padding-left:1.5rem}.row-fluid section{flex:0 0 60%;padding-bottom:3rem}.row-fluid section hgroup .sort,.row-fluid section hgroup .descrip{display:none}.row-fluid section .breadcrumb{padding:0;margin-bottom:0.5rem;font-size:16px;color:#7f7f7f}.row-fluid section .breadcrumb div a{margin-right:0.5em;text-decoration:none}.row-fluid section .breadcrumb div a:hover{text-decoration:underline}.row-fluid section .breadcrumb div .bc-br{display:none}.row-fluid section ul{margin-bottom:1.5rem}.row-fluid section .articleList li p::after{content:"..."}.row-fluid section .pagination ul li{display:inline;margin-right:0.5rem}.row-fluid section article,.row-fluid section section{padding-bottom:3rem}.row-fluid section article h1 strong,.row-fluid section section h1 strong{font-style:italic}.row-fluid section article h2,.row-fluid section section h2{font-size:2em}.row-fluid section article h3,.row-fluid section section h3{font-size:1.75rem}.row-fluid section article ul,.row-fluid section section ul{list-style:square;padding-left:1rem}.row-fluid section article ol,.row-fluid section section ol{list-style:decimal;padding-left:1rem;margin-bottom:1.5rem}.row-fluid section article ol .endpoint ol,.row-fluid section section ol .endpoint ol{list-style-type:none;padding-left:0}.row-fluid section article ol .endpoint ol li,.row-fluid section section ol .endpoint ol li{margin-bottom:0;margin-bottom:1.5rem}.row-fluid section article ol .endpoint ol li code,.row-fluid section section ol .endpoint ol li code{color:#606972}.row-fluid section article ol .endpoint ol li ul li,.row-fluid section section ol .endpoint ol li ul li{margin-bottom:0}.row-fluid section article ol .endpoint ol .example,.row-fluid section section ol .endpoint ol .example{font-weight:bold}.row-fluid section article ol .endpoint ol .example ol,.row-fluid section section ol .endpoint ol .example ol{margin-top:0.75em}.row-fluid section article ol .endpoint ol .example ol li,.row-fluid section section ol .endpoint ol .example ol li{padding:1rem;background-color:#f6f6f6}.row-fluid section article ol .endpoint ol .example ol li code,.row-fluid section section ol .endpoint ol .example ol li code{font-weight:400;overflow:auto}.row-fluid section article p,.row-fluid section section p{margin-bottom:1.5rem}.row-fluid section article p img,.row-fluid section section p img{border:1px solid #ededed;border-radius:3px}.row-fluid section .articleFoot{display:none}.row-fluid section .related ul{padding:0;list-style-type:none}@media only screen and (max-width: 959px){.row-fluid{padding-top:2rem}.row-fluid aside{display:none}.row-fluid section{flex:0 0 100%}.row-fluid section article h2{font-size:1.5rem}.row-fluid section article h3{font-size:1.25rem}}@media only screen and (max-width: 719px){.row-fluid section .breadcrumb{line-height:1.5rem}.row-fluid section .breadcrumb div .bc-br{display:inline}}

/*# sourceMappingURL=support.css.map */